大家好,今天小编关注到一个比较有意思的话题,就是关于连加的c语言的问题,于是小编就整理了4个相关介绍连加的c语言的解答,让我们一起看看吧。
c语言如何任意两个数字之间的连加?
#include int main() { int n,s=0; while(1) { scanf("%d",&n); s+=n; if(getchar()==39;\n')break; } printf("sum=%d\n",s); return 0; }
可以使用循环结构(例如for循环)和累加器来实现任意两个数字之间的连加。***设我们要计算从m到n之间所有整数的和,可以使用下面的代码实现:
```c
int m = 10, n = 20;
int sum = 0;
for (int i = m; i <= n; i++) {
sum += i;
}
printf("从%d到%d的整数之和为:%d\n", m, n, sum);
```
要实现任意两个数字之间的连加,可以使用循环结构和累加变量。
首先,通过比较两个数字的大小确定循环的起始值和结束值。然后,使用一个累加变量初始化为起始值,循环从起始值开始依次加1,直到达到结束值。在每次循环中,累加变量与当前循环变量相加并更新累加结果。
最后,返回累加结果即可。这种方法适用于任意两个数字的连加,因为循环次数取决于起始值和结束值的差异,保证了正确的求和结果。
什么叫连加的法则?
有理数的加法法则:
1.
2.
绝对值不等的异号两数相加,和取绝对值较大的加数的符号,并用较大的绝对值减去较小的绝对值;
3.
一个数与零相加仍得这个数;
4.
两个互为相反数相加和为零。
1、有两个以上加数的纯加法算式叫连加算式。
2、在数学中,算式是指在进行数或代数式的计算时所列出的式子,包括数和运算符号两部分。按照计算方法的不同,算式一般分为横式和竖式两种。与表达式不同,表达式是将同类型的数据,用运算符号按一定的规则连接起来的、有意义的式子。
三个连加等于三个连乘?
不可能。三个连加和三个连乘的性质完全不同,它们的运算结果也显然不同。三个连加表示为(a+b+c),其值为a+b+c,而三个连乘表示为abc,其值为a乘以b乘以c。虽然有些数学问题中有类似的式子,但是在没有特别的语境和条件下,这种等式是不成立的。因此,三个连加并不等于三个连乘。
1到50连加是多少?
1到50连续加得1275。计算方法如下。
首数1加上尾数50等于51,第二个数2加上倒数第二个数49也等于51,同样,第三个数加上倒数第三个数也为51,以此类推,最后一组数为25+26=51。共有多少组呢?用50除以2得25组。所以,用51乘以25得1275,这就是答案。
1+2+3+...+48+49+50
=(1+50)+(2+49)+...(25+26)
=51+51+...+51
=51×25
=1275
即1+2+3+...+48+49+50=1275
扩展资料
加法交换律: a+b=b+a;
加法结合律: a+b+c =(a+b)+c=a+(b+c)=(a+c)+b;
乘法交换律: a×b=b×a;
到此,以上就是小编对于连加的c语言的问题就介绍到这了,希望介绍关于连加的c语言的4点解答对大家有用。